Abstract

The types of woody plants in the Nature Laboratory of Biology Education FKIP UNRI have not been completely recorded, besides that the results of observations can be used as a source of learning which is still very rare for teachers to develop pocket books. This study aims to inventory tree vegetation at the Nature Laboratory of Biology Education FKIP UNRI as a pocket book design on biodiversity material. The research was conducted in June-September 2021. This research is survey research and development research. Inventory of tree vegetation types using the roaming method. The development of a pocket book on biodiversity material uses the ADDIE development model. The inventory results show that there are 19 types of tree vegetation in the Biology Education Nature Laboratory, namely Alstonia scholaris. R. Br, Rhodamnia cinereal, Sizygium acuminatissimum, Terminalia catappa. L, Aporasa granularis, Blumeodendron kruzii, Maccaranga gigantean, Endospermum javanicum, Artocarpus elasticus, Ficus carica. L, Artocarpus heterophyllus, Calophyllum inophyllum. L, Vitex pinnata, Switenia macrophylla, Peronema canescens, Symplocos cochinchinensis, Diospyros confertiflora, Schima wallichi. Korth, Cocos nucifera. L. The results of the inventory become a source of pocket book information on biodiversity material.
